Description

Discover the spice farms and Mnarani ruins of Pemba Island on a guided tour. Learn about the island’s history and culture, and visit an essential oil distillery.
Begin your journey in the fertile villages near Chake Chake, such as Mtambwe or Wawi. Walk through lush spice plantations where cloves, cinnamon, nutmeg, cardamom, and lemongrass thrive.

Learn about traditional cultivation techniques from local farmers, and touch, smell, and taste the spices while learning about Pemba’s legacy as Tanzania’s clove capital.

Visit an essential oil distillery, where spices are transformed into fragrant oils used in cooking and healing.

Continue north to the Mnarani ruins, a sacred site nestled near the Ngezi Forest. See ancient coral stone structures, once part of a Swahili mosque and settlement, and gain insight into Pemba’s spiritual and architectural history.

Surrounded by forest and coastal views, Mnarani is a quiet place of reflection, often accompanied by local storytelling and cultural interpretation.
